高脚杯 汉堡—Val Saint Lambert,1913 年切割水晶玻璃
高脚杯,Val Saint Lambert 清澈无色切割水晶玻璃制,汉堡款式,标注为1913 年(在当时玻璃厂目录中有 reproduced),深张口外扩形状,边缘多叶状波浪,整杯表面以菱形和棱柱切割图样密集,底座为圆形切割并有切平面。整件无铭于本体(此时期的典型特征),但通过与1913 年 Val Saint Lambert 目录的逐字对应确认身份。状态极佳:无碎片、无裂纹、无缺口或显著划痕,玻璃清澈明亮,具有卓越的棱柱反射,使用痕迹极少(上缘边缘有轻微细微磨损,几乎不可见)。重量 950 g。高度 17 cm,颈口直径 20,5 cm,底座直径 11,5 cm。来源:比利时私人收藏。

Pedestal compote bowl in clear cut lead crystal glass, Val Saint Lambert Hambourg model dated 1913 (exactly matching the period catalogue illustrations), deep flared shape with multi-lobed scalloped rim, intensive diamond-lozenge and prismatic cutting throughout, circular faceted base with chamfered panels. Unsigned in the mass (typical for pieces of this era), but identification confirmed by direct correspondence with the 1913 Val Saint Lambert catalogue. Excellent condition: no chips, cracks, damage or notable scratches, crystal clear and bright with exceptional prismatic reflections, minimal usage traces (very light discreet edge wear on top rim, almost invisible). Weight 950 g. Height 17 cm, rim diameter 20.5 cm, foot diameter 11.5 cm. Private Belgian collection provenance.
